A crypto asset issued by Binance exchange in 2017 which is powered by Binance's own blockchain. It was created as a utility token but has grown and expanded to many applications. Binance Coin has a maximum of 200 million tokens. It is the fourth most valuable crypto asset after BTC, ETH, and USDT.
